Artist's Description

This image was captured in September 2020 in Yoho National Park, British Columbia, Canada. The view is of Takakaw Falls and Yoho River. The falls are the highest in the Rockies. This area can be found after a short drive down Yoho Valley Road from the Trans Canada Highway.

About Allan Van Gasbeck

Allan Van Gasbeck

I was born and raised in New England and met my Canadian wife of nearly 50 years now while traveling in Europe in '73. I have mostly lived in Canada since. I have been interested in photography since 1970 and had taken multitudes of pictures in the "film" age. After a time away from photography, I jumped in again in the early years of the "digital" age. I graduated from the New York Institute of Photography in 2007. Since, I spent a couple of years as a part time professional photographer, though I am moving away from working to return to my roots in outdoor photography as a life interest.
